The Vacancy

Our Third Party Administration (TPA) department is a dynamic administration team with a varied portfolio of clients. They play a key part in providing our clients and members with a market-leading service on Defined Benefits (DB), Defined Contribution (DC) and CARE pension arrangements.

We currently have an exciting opportunity to join this department as a Pensions Technical Consultant, within our Technical Training team in our Birmingham, Edinburgh or Glasgow office.

What will your role look like?
Within this role, you will act as a trusted technical consultant within Pensions Administration, proactively promoting awareness and understanding of relevant legislative and regulatory developments impacting the TPA function. Working closely with the Senior Technical Consultant, the role supports the delivery of pensions administration best practice and drives continuous improvement across the business through the provision of timely, accurate advice, effective communication, and the development of training and guidance for colleagues.

Though this is a varied role, your key tasks will include:

1. Helping to identify, analyse, assess and communicate to the business the impact of changing legislation on TPA’s operations, and advises on practicalities of implementing these.
2. Conduct ongoing technical reviews of TPA documentation, ensuring compliance with FCA Consumer Duty, disclosure regulations and other relevant legislation.
3. Deliver high quality, expert pensions technical advice to TPA in a timely manner.
4. Act as a go to person for technical questions and requests for advice from colleagues.
5. Maintains TPA technical database and provides regular MI reports on volumes of queries and trends.
6. Take an active role in developing and delivering technical training to TPA and colleagues from other business areas for whom the training would be relevant and beneficial.
7. Consult with wider Firm’s Technical and Knowledge Centre to ensure One Firm Approach and capture TPA requirements in respect of any legislative changes.
8. Consult with the TPA Digital team to ensure UPM holds required information and suitable reports to allow statutory reporting to be completed.
9. Regularly check statutory instruments that impact TPA and distributes relevant information to administration teams (e.g. S148 orders, excess revaluation orders, pension increase orders).
10. Actively keep abreast of pensions industry developments, attends events on current industry best practice and legislation. Write and issue legislative and regulatory communications to TPA about these.
11. Maintain a technical/legislative pipeline document and issues TPA technical guidance periodically.
12. Produce a quarterly technical newsletter to be sent to TPA to inform them of any legislative changes or new technical guidance.
13. Assist with client work and undertake work on projects and initiatives as and when required.
14. Work with the TPA Risk Management team to support with the review of Risk Event cases and ensure that proposed solutions will not cause unforeseen technical problems.
